Output 99ddacc077efd817d3f85ac2ae3063c82878a4e2cbeb8d6dedf4c95c847f976a:0

value
43000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f49eb1a02ddd0b66c82d3429c90f47bfc490319 OP_EQUAL
address
3Ekf6uwZg4UkTLATgvrKhsTPzmnqWvd67R
transaction
99ddacc077efd817d3f85ac2ae3063c82878a4e2cbeb8d6dedf4c95c847f976a
spent
true